Original Description
Hippolyte Camille Delpy’s Sunset At Portejoie is a mesmerizing example of 19th-century French landscape painting, radiating the tranquil beauty of rural France bathed in golden twilight. Born from the Barbizon School tradition, Delpy—a student of Corot and Daubigny—masterfully blends realism with a poetic sensitivity to light. The painting captures a serene riverside scene at dusk, where soft reflections dance on the water and the sky glows in warm hues of ochre and lavender. Delpy’s brushwork, loose yet precise, conveys the ephemeral quality of twilight, while his compositional balance invites viewers into a moment of quiet contemplation. Though less renowned than his mentors, Delpy’s works like this exemplify the transitional style between Barbizon’s naturalism and early Impressionism, making Sunset At Portejoie a subtle yet significant piece in the evolution of landscape art.
